如何從亞馬遜抓取產品數據?

“爲什麼我們需要抓取亞馬遜的數據?”,也許這是您可能會問的第一個問題。

亞馬遜是美國最大的電子商務公司,擁有世界上種類最多的產品。將產品數據抓取下來有很多有價值的用途。以下是爲您列舉的一些企業利用產品數據的好處:

與競爭對手的產品做比較,並監控競爭對手的產品動態。

獲取某個類別的最暢銷產品列表,以準確瞭解哪些產品在流行,挖掘爆款。

利用產品搜索結果數據來優化亞馬遜SEO位置或者市場營銷活動。

利用用戶評論信息進行評價管理,並對零售商進行改進或者對產品進行優化。

......

接下來的問題是,如何從亞馬遜抓取產品數據呢?

有三種從亞馬遜獲取數據的方法:

1. 編程抓取

2. 網頁抓取擴展程序

3. 網頁抓取工具

 

1.  編程抓取

如果你是一名程序員,並且想通過爬蟲腳本與亞馬遜網站通信,則可以調用多種API獲取亞馬遜數據。你只需要編寫代碼調用API連接到亞馬遜服務器,即可輕鬆下載數據。

亞馬遜產品廣告API就是其中之一。它是一個Web服務和應用程序編程接口,使程序員編寫的應用程序可以訪問亞馬遜的產品目錄數據(來自Wikipedia)。它由亞馬遜正式提供,並且可以免費調用。此API爲用戶打開了亞馬遜數據庫的大門,方便用戶檢索詳細的產品信息,評論和圖片,以便他們可以充分利用亞馬遜複雜的電子商務數據和功能。

但是,與大多數API一樣,API不會在產品頁面上提供所有信息。爲了獲取API沒有提供的這些數據或者實現其他抓取需求,例如價格監控,你可以使用Python或其他語言對自己自定義的網頁抓取工具進行編程。

構建一個網頁抓取工具需要專業的編程知識,而且非常耗時。對於沒有編程基礎的小白,或者想要節省時間的程序員來說,網頁抓取擴展程序和網頁抓取工具是更好的選擇。

 

2.  網頁抓取擴展程序

有許多的谷歌網頁抓取擴展程序可以幫助人們從網頁上獲取數據。擴展程序通常易於使用,並且可以充分利用瀏覽器。僅僅使用瀏覽器和Chrome擴展程序就可以抓取網頁數據,就不需要任何特殊的軟件或編程技能。

從動態網頁中抓取數據,Web Scraper是最受歡迎的擴展程序。你可以創建一個站點地圖,以顯示如何遍歷網站以及應該抓取哪些數據。使用這些站點地圖,Web Scraper可以根據需要來導航站點,並提取數據,這些數據稍後可以導出爲CSV。

有一些特殊擴展是專門爲抓取亞馬遜數據而設計的。例如,Keepa  是用於亞馬遜商品價格跟蹤和比較的擴展。它可以在圖表中顯示價格的歷史記錄,並在產品跌至你期望的價格以下時通知你。

 

3.   網頁抓取軟件

如果你需要大量的數據,或者數據字段被深深地隱藏,那麼擴展程序將無法很好地抓取數據。對於這類情況,網頁抓取軟件是一種更好並且更實惠的選擇。

網頁抓取軟件簡單易用,但功能十分強大,可以處理複雜的數據抓取需求,例如抓取需要登錄的網站,無限下拉滾動頁面等。

八爪魚採集器是一款快速並且簡單易用的網頁抓取工具。點擊選擇界面使每個人都可以輕鬆地構建自己的數據採集任務。大量現成的數據抓取簡易模板,只需要你僅僅輸入幾個參數即可抓取數據。八爪魚還提供雲採集服務,可以幫助你以更快的速度抓取數據,並且雲服務器是7*24小時運行的。你可以在電商行業數據採集操作視頻中,學習如何使用八爪魚採集器爬取亞馬遜的產品數據,或者在軟件裏面使用亞馬遜的簡易模板嘗試進行採集數據。

 

我們在另一篇文章中——30款常用的大數據分析工具推薦,列舉了許多網頁抓取工具和數據分析軟件。如果你需要的話,可以看一下。

抓取亞馬遜的數據並不難,你可以根據你的編程技能,數據抓取需求和預算,選擇以上任何一種方法從網站中獲取產品數據。藉助如此多的抓取工具,你將可以獲取大量的數據並充分的利用它。

 

作        者:伊   娜(八爪魚團隊)

編輯/翻譯:蔣   紅(八爪魚團隊)

 

 

 

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章